Sat 342229461578731

decimal
11786.661578731
percentile
0.6844589231574619%
name
mmswsleayuoc
cycle
0
epoch
2
block
11786
offset
661578731
timestamp
rarity
common
inscriptions
location
1b2650316883527d83b3937ce13c7bd03660a277deb15c055f9a53df72c6ca36:0:0